well i write about it. i don't think about what im writing and i don't read over it, but i'll jot down pages upon pages of my feelings.

and then i talk to people. i usually don't reveal too much, but it's nice to communicate with people.

and then i exercise. i like running and cycling most, but pushups are really good at making me stop thinking (bc my upper body strength is so bad i literally have to focus on breathing lmao).

the moment i feel like i get sadder and melancholic i get up and clean my room, make some tea, take a shower and open some window in my room to get some fresh air in. i would love to go out too but i mostly get these feelings at nights and i cant get out. 

 

but believe me when you get out of your bed almost half of those bad feelings are going away cause it seems like sitting in bed in dark makes the thoughts even worse to me.

 

but of course you cant just stop your brain or your concerns with just these things. i suggest you to watch some inspiring movies. my favourite is "The Secret Life of Walter Mitty" this movie is my all time favorite. after watching this i dont know why but i get more positive about almost everything. 

 

or you can start to watch "Freaks and Geeks",  "Rick and Morty" or "Gilmore Girls" 

 

and i feel relaxed when i read book series. i got over my worse times reading Twilight, Mortal Instruments, of course Harry Potter, Hush Hush series or Hunger Games series. i remember reading them non stop and forgetting my concerns and turning back to my daily life.

 

just finding little distractions is the best way. darkest times are the worse but no matter what you get over them
